Overlooking the River Avon, this hotel is located within the 12th-century Deer Park of Evesham Abbey. The privately owned Riverside Hotel can be found along a secluded, private drive within the deer park. The uniquely furnished bedrooms all have private bathrooms, and some have a Jacuzzi bathtub.
